JHU Comics will have a free Eltingville Club cosplay print at the May 2nd FCBD event, for those picking up a copy of Nerd Inferno at the signing. I believe they will also have the print available at the New Dorp Comic Con on May 16th, which I will also be at. People are free to bring anything they already own to get signed at either event (or any event I attend).

If all goes according to plan, there will be two more signings announced soon. One is a local NYC signing, the other will involve me nervously getting on an airplane. Will let folks know when/if things happen.

After promoting my third Catacomb of Torment story for Oni/EC, I dashed off a new pitch and it's been sent off to EC for their approval. So, that was nifty. I'm not sure when I can work on it if it does get accepted, because the next six weeks or so are going to be nuts due to signings and interviews.

Speaking of which, I have a podcast interview scheduled for Sunday, and tomorrow I speak with a college comics club via Zoom. A recent interview I did with a comics site is still being edited, unless the interviewer gave up on all the verbiage I subjected them to and quit. I would not blame them.
